    Car Detailing Cost Overview: 2026 Pricing Benchmarks

    Professional car detailing costs range from $50 for basic washing to over $700 for full vehicle restoration packages across Southern California.


    Car detailing prices reflect service complexity, labor time, and regional market rates. Evaluating what car detailing services include across basic, complete, and specialty tiers helps vehicle owners select the proper level of restoration for their budget. California averages $176.30 per detailing service, exceeding the national benchmark of $160.16. Hourly rates for professional detailers range between $50 and $150, reflecting technician experience and equipment overhead. Basic maintenance treatments wrap up in 1–2 hours, while multi-stage paint correction and complete packages require 6–9 hours of labor.

    Interior and Exterior Car Detailing Package Costs

    Individual interior or exterior detailing packages start at $150, whereas complete details combining both services begin at $250.

    

    Interior detailing costs 100–300 on average, targeting cabin dust, upholstery stains, and glass contamination over 3–5 hours. Exterior detailing ranges from $150 for small vehicles to $260 for large SUVs, utilizing clay bar decontamination, machine sealing, and wheel cleaning. Combining both into a complete detail tier saves on individual service costs while securing total vehicle care.

    Factors Influencing Professional Detailing Prices

    Vehicle dimensions, paint degradation, interior soil severity, and geographical location directly dictate final detailing costs.

    Vehicle Size

    Larger trucks and 3-row SUVs incur a 25%–50% size surcharge due to increased surface area and labor demand.

    Interior Condition

    Heavy pet hair removal, mold remediation, or severe smoke odor add 50–100 in specialized equipment and labor, such as thermal extraction or ozone generator cycles.

    Location and Service Type

    Mobile detailing services also incorporate travel fees, establishing a $150 minimum service threshold compared to controlled shop environments.

    Paint Correction and Specialty Detailing Costs

    Some vehicle owners require specialty services in addition to standard interior, exterior, or complete detailing. These services can significantly increase the total project cost because they require additional preparation, labor, and specialized equipment.

    Paint Correction

    Paint correction costs between $600 and $1,500. Paint correction utilizes machine polishers to reduce swirl marks and clear coat oxidation. This surface leveling is often recommended as preparation before ceramic installation.

    Ceramic Coating

    Ceramic coating protection packages range from $650 to $2,600 depending on durability. Ceramic coating is a specialty paint protection service rather than a standard detailing package, so it is typically priced separately from interior, exterior, or complete detailing.

    Frequently Asked Questions About Car Detailing Costs

    • Why do car detailing prices vary so much?

      Car detailing prices vary because vehicle dimensions, surface contamination, and specialized labor requirements dictate total project time. Larger trucks and SUVs require 25%–50% more labor and products, while severe pet hair or smoke odor adds $50–$100 or more in remediation fees. Mobile services also factor in travel expenses, which may contribute to a minimum service price depending on the provider.

    • What is included in a complete car detailing package?

      A complete car detailing package combines comprehensive cabin restoration with full exterior decontamination and protection over 6–9 hours. The process includes deep vacuuming, steam cleaning, dashboard conditioning, hand washing, clay bar treatment, machine polishing, and synthetic sealant application. Standard package pricing starts at $250 for small vehicles in Rancho Cucamonga.

    • How often should a vehicle undergo professional detailing?

      Vehicles should undergo professional detailing every 4 to 6 months to prevent paint oxidation and maintain interior cabin hygiene. Following a regular maintenance schedule can help preserve the vehicle's appearance and reduce the need for more intensive restoration. Vehicles exposed to harsh Inland Empire sun and daily highway commutes benefit most from consistent maintenance and protection applications.

    • Is ceramic coating worth the additional cost?

      Ceramic coating costs more upfront than traditional wax, with professional packages ranging from $650 to $2,600. However, ceramic coating is designed to provide longer-lasting paint protection and typically requires less frequent reapplication than traditional wax. The overall value depends on the vehicle’s condition, maintenance needs, and how long the owner plans to keep the vehicle.

    • How much should a customer tip for professional auto detailing?

      Tipping 10% to 15% of the total invoice is a common way to show appreciation for exceptional professional auto detailing service. On a baseline $300 complete detail, a $30 to $45 gratuity directly rewards technicians for labor-intensive work like stain removal or pet hair extraction.
